
The Dry cargo and product tanker carrier Norden raises its expectations for the full year results, and now expects profit for 2022 in the range of USD 650-730 million, up from USD 560-640 million, as it has been announced by the company.
The Danish company states that this increase reflects the strong performance in both the Assets & Logistics and Freight Services & Trading business units. During the third quarter of 2022, Norden has realised asset trading profits in Assets & Logistics having sold 2 product tankers and 3 dry cargo vessels. Freight Services & Trading benefits from a high exposure in tankers while also generating additional value from dry cargo activities. The exceptionally strong product tanker spot rates are expected to remain at very high levels for the remainder of 2022 leading into 2023.
”NORDENs agile business model continues to benefit us in volatile markets, where we are capturing strong values across the dry cargo and tanker segments through our active trading approach”, says Jan Rindbo, the CEO of Norden.
